Description
Advertising poster for Socovel motorcycles, printed in Brussels in 1948. Socovel (Société pour l’étude et la construction de véhicules électriques) was a Belgian manufacturer best known in the 1940s for its electric motorcycles, developed during World War II when petrol was scarce. By the late 1940s, the company also promoted small petrol-powered machines as fuel supplies normalized. This lithograph poster was printed by Imprimerie Marci, Bruxelles and is professionally mounted on linen in excellent condition.
